City Gate Construction Ltd is seeking a Contracts Supervisor to oversee upcoming refurbishment works in the West Lothian area. This is a full-time position aimed at mid-senior level candidates.

The successful candidate will be tasked with supervising refurbishment projects, ensuring they are completed on time and meet quality standards. A background in social housing is preferred, and a driving licence is essential for this role.

How to prepare for a job interview at City Gate Construction Ltd

Know Your Projects

Familiarise yourself with past refurbishment projects, especially in social housing. Be ready to discuss specific challenges you faced and how you overcame them. This shows your hands-on experience and understanding of the sector.

Highlight Your Leadership Skills

As a Contracts Supervisor, you'll need to lead teams effectively.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ed teams or projects in the past.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ses.

Understand Quality Standards

Research the quality standards relevant to refurbishment works in social housing. Be prepared to discuss how you ensure compliance with these standards in your projects. This demonstrates your commitment to delivering high-quality results.

Be Ready for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ving skills. Think about potential issues that could arise during refurbishment projects and how you would handle them. This will show your proactive approach and readiness for the role.
